Howell did not have the same success in the second half compared to Milton's strong first-half performance, and threw an interception in the end zone that led to a Cardinals possession.NegativeRoleAug 23, 2026
The source identifies Howell as a Stock Down player, noting 'If it was Joe Milton's night then it was also not Sam Howell's.' The source explains context: Milton's strong first-half performance left a high bar, and the Cowboys' large lead reduced passing volume in the second half, limiting Howell's opportunity. However, the source emphasizes Howell's critical mistake: 'he had a chance. The Cowboys drove down and were well within striking distance when it seemed like Howell was trying to force something... throwing an interception when points are within reach is never a good thing, but especially after your direct competition put together such a clean game.' The source concludes 'Howell is still a valuable member of this team, but he may now officially be QB3 on the depth chart,' indicating a depth chart demotion.NegativeRoleAug 23, 2026

Howell got the start in the preseason opener despite being penciled in as third quarterback behind Milton on the depth chart, signaling a competitive battle for the backup QB role. He demonstrated excellent composure in the pocket with decisive reads, posting a 118.1 QB rating with 1 TD and 0 INTs on 20 completions on 27 attempts for 201 yards combined with Milton. Howell was particularly effective on third downs, contributing to three conversions for 30 yards including a 10-yard scramble on third-and-7 that extended a drive leading to a touchdown. His throws were characterized by quick decisions and on-target placement to receivers like Jonathan Mingo and Michael Trigg, showing poise despite offensive line penalties.NegativeProjectionAug 17, 2026

Sam Howell is the overwhelming favorite to be the Cowboys' QB2 backup for 2026, winning a fan poll 80% to 20% over Joe Milton III. The source attributes this preference to Howell's prior starting experience—he has a full season of starting under his belt—which carries significant weight in the backup quarterback battle. This is particularly relevant given Dak Prescott's injury history; the source notes that Prescott misses games every other year and 2026 is an injury year in his cycle, meaning the backup may have to play at least a few games.NegativeRoleJul 30, 2026
